Naval Ravikant
- Key Philosophical Ideas and Principles
- Wealth Creation
- Emphasizes creating wealth through leverage, specific knowledge, and accountability. Advocates for focusing on unique skills that cannot be easily replicated.
- "Seek wealth, not money or status. Wealth is having assets that earn while you sleep."
- Happiness and Inner Peace
- Seen as a choice and a skill that can be developed. Involves minimizing desires and appreciating what one already has.
- "Happiness is a choice and a skill and you can dedicate yourself to learning that skill and making that choice."
- Leveraging Technology
- Views technology as a powerful tool for multiplying efforts without proportional increases in resources. Encourages building or investing in technological platforms.
- "The most interesting and most important form of leverage is this idea that you can use computers to multiply your efforts."
- Learning and Reading
- Stresses the importance of quality over quantity in learning, advocating for a multidisciplinary approach to tackle complex problems.
- Relationships and Independence
- Values deep, meaningful relationships and advocates for independence as a means to personal freedom.
- "Real freedom comes from being self-reliant and not being dependent on anyone else for your happiness or your livelihood."

- AI Summary
Happiness vs. Success: Happiness is satisfaction with what you have; success stems from dissatisfaction. (Initial premise, later nuanced).
Freedom Through Non-Wanting: Not wanting something is as good as having it. Example: Socrates in the marketplace finding freedom in wanting little.
Two Paths to Happiness: Get what you want (success) or want less. Example: Alexander (conqueror) vs. Diogenes (content in a barrel).
Happiness & Success Relationship: Being happier can lead to different, potentially bigger/purer, success as your definition changes. Example: Naval's personal shift to more aligned work when more peaceful.
Material Success Path: Achieving material desires is often practically easier or chosen first over renunciation. Example: Buddha starting as a prince; Naval choosing material success first.
Winning the Game: The reason to win the game (e.g., wealth) is to be free of it, not keep looping. Example: Playing, winning, getting bored, achieving freedom from that specific game.
Suffering for Gain: Short-term suffering often leads to long-term gain. Example: Marshmallow test analogy (delaying gratification).
Suffering Interpretation: Most suffering is mental anguish/interpretation, not required physical pain. Example: Successful people retrospectively finding the "journey" (struggle) fun.
Optional Suffering: Reflecting on the past often reveals that emotional turmoil/anger during challenges was optional and unproductive. Example: Naval's thought experiment: looking back 5-20 years, he'd do the same things but with less internal suffering.
The Journey is Everything: Success is fleeting; 99% of life is the journey, so enjoy it. Example: The desire -> striving -> temporary fulfillment -> boredom loop.
Money Solves Money Problems: Money absolutely solves money problems, but baseline happiness tends to return. Example: Lottery winner/accident victim study (though validity questioned by Naval). Earning money adds pride/accomplishment.
Choosy Desires: Be selective about desires; unnecessary desires cause unhappiness and dilute focus needed for success. Example: Can't be great at everything.
Fame's Trade-offs: Fame (many know you, you don't know them) has perks (status, access) but high costs (no privacy, haters, performing). Example: General description of fame's duality.
Earned Fame: Fame is best as a byproduct of worthwhile contributions, not fame for fame's sake. Example: Fame earned by serving the tribe/humanity (Buddhas, scientists, artists) vs. hollow celebrity fame.
Consistency vs. Learning: Changing your mind is learning/error correction, not hypocrisy, unless it's disingenuous. Example: Emerson's "foolish consistency hobgoblin," science progresses via error correction. Contrast genuine updates with grifters.
Authenticity is Key: Lying or performing traps you and others sense it. Being wrong is okay, being disingenuous isn't. Example: People's BS detectors are hypersensitive. Being puppeted by a persona you're not.
Status vs. Wealth Games: Status is zero-sum/limited, competitive; wealth creation is positive-sum, potentially infinite. Example: Hunter-gatherers (status only) vs. modern economy (wealth creation). You can't bank status.
Wealth to Status: Rich people often trade wealth for status because we're evolutionarily wired for status; wealth is newer. Example: Billionaires seeking status via philanthropy, Hollywood, Davos.
Focus on Wealth: Focus on wealth creation games over status games; they're more pleasant, positive-sum, and concrete. Example: Modern leverage makes wealth creation more accessible than in the past (serf vs. now).
Status Treadmill: Status games (like online rankings) are endless treadmills; trajectory matters more than position. Example: Jimmy Carr's point - improving #101 feels better than declining #2.
Loss Aversion: We're hardwired to cling to what we have (status, possessions) due to evolutionary survival proximity. Example: Evolving near ruin makes us hate giving things up.
Self-Esteem Foundation: Low self-esteem is the worst; it makes the world insurmountable. Example: No one likes you more than you like yourself.
Self-Esteem Sources: Build self-esteem by living up to your own moral code and through acts of sacrifice/duty for others. Example: Self-esteem as reputation with yourself; Naval feeling proudest when sacrificing.
Virtue's Long Game: Being ethical involves short-term sacrifice but leads to long-term win-wins (high-trust society) and attracts other virtuous people. Example: Stag Hunt game (cooperation > individual hunting); Would I hunt stag with me?
Confidence vs. Certainty: Confidence (belief you can figure it out) is different from certainty (claiming to have the answer). Example: Naval's confidence from unconditional love vs. knowing answers.
Implicit Knowledge: Your subconscious/unarticulated knowledge (gut feeling) is vast and influential. Example: Computer "daemon"; knowing grammar without rules; the Internal Golden Rule.
Giving Love > Receiving Love: The feeling of loving someone/something is more expansive and better than the feeling of being loved. Example: Being loved feels clawing; being in love makes you better. Create love by giving it.
Pride is Expensive: Pride prevents learning, admitting mistakes, and starting over, trapping you in suboptimal situations. Example: Holding losing stocks; staying in bad jobs/relationships; getting stuck at local maxima.
Starting Over: Greatness requires the ability to start over, abandon pride, and risk looking like a fool. Example: Elon Musk reinvesting everything, constantly starting anew (PayPal->SpaceX/Tesla->X/USA).
Happiness as a Choice: You can choose to prioritize happiness and figure it out without sacrificing ambition (ambition just aligns with the happy you). Example: Guy in Thailand choosing to be the happiest person; "If you're so smart why aren't you happy?".
Holistic Selfishness: Prioritize your time and energy unapologetically; say no to things you don't want to do. Example: Naval's refusal of schedules, weddings, unwanted commitments; hostile email autoresponder. Life is short (4000 weeks).
Optimize for Freedom: Structure life for maximum freedom and flexibility. Example: No fixed schedule allows focus on priorities and acting on inspiration.
Inspiration is Perishable: Act immediately when inspired or curious. Example: Writing, learning, solving problems the moment the urge strikes, not scheduling it for later.
Authenticity Escapes Competition: Do what feels like play to you but looks like work to others; you'll outperform naturally. Example: "No one can compete with you on being you." Podcasting for Chris.
Productize Yourself: Find your unique intersection of natural talent and market demand, then scale it. Example: Summary of how to be successful.
Avoid Premature Commitment: In a world of options, explore thoroughly before committing long-term (career, relationships, location). Example: Exploration before exploitation; don't get stuck for decades.
Say No & Kill Quickly: In the exploitation phase, say no by default. Kill things (jobs, relationships, projects) quickly if they aren't working. Example: If you can't decide, the answer is no (to change). Delete unwanted requests ruthlessly.
Observe Your Mind: Practice objective self-observation (meditation, journaling, walks) to understand your thoughts/reactions without judgment. Example: Creates gap between observer and mind; helps choose reactions.
Problems are Mental Constructs: Events become problems only when interpreted as such by the mind. Be choosy about which problems you adopt. Example: Traffic jams, annoyances only become problems when you let them.
Indifference to Uncontrollables: Cultivate indifference to things outside your control to preserve peace/energy. Example: Avoiding doom-scrolling news you can't affect.
Own House First: Fix your own life before trying to fix the world. Example: "Your family is broken, but you're fixing the world?" Hypocrisy of unhappy/unstable "world-fixers."
True Intelligence: Real intelligence is getting what you want out of life (which requires both knowing how to get things and wanting the right things). Example: Don't chase booby prizes or impossible goals.
Decision Timing: Spend significant time deciding on long-term commitments proportional to their duration. Example: 1 year thinking for a 4-year decision; Secretary Problem analogy (explore ~1/3rd then commit).
Iteration > Hours: Mastery comes from iterations (learning loops, error correction), not just time spent. Example: 10,000 iterations > 10,000 hours. Fail fast, learn, repeat.
Pessimism vs. Optimism: We're wired for pessimism (survival), but modern society rewards optimism (asymmetric upside). Be skeptical specifically, optimistic generally. Example: Rustling leaves vs. stock market upside.
Avoid Labels: Don't limit yourself with labels (introvert, pessimist); humans are dynamic. Example: Labels reinforce past identity, hinder adaptation.
Desire for Surprise: We ultimately crave engagement, challenge, and surprise, not just static bliss or meaning. Example: Bliss machine thought experiment rejection.
Self-Obsession & Unhappiness: Thinking constantly about your 'self' (ego, personality, woes) breeds unhappiness. Example: Focus on "woe is me" strengthens the insatiable ego.
Solve Problems, Don't Indulge Self: Reflect on problems to solve them and clear the mind, not to indulge or strengthen ego/identity. Example: Therapy useful for resolution, not endless looping.
Detachment is Byproduct: Detachment comes naturally from understanding what matters, it's not a goal to actively pursue.
Transcend Self: Find fulfillment by focusing on something larger than yourself. Example: Mission, God, kids, service. Naval's "God, kids, mission" advice.
Trust Your Gut: Make hard decisions based on gut feeling (refined judgment/taste) after analysis; the head rationalizes. Example: Sleep on it; gut answer feels right. Overriding gut leads to regret (e.g., bad relationships).
Change Yourself, Not Others: You can change yourself, but trying to change others rarely works and backfires. Influence via positive reinforcement. Example: People change on their own terms/timing. Dale Carnegie/Michelle Thomas methods (compliments/passive learning).
Love the Actual, Not Potential: Base relationships on who the person is, not their potential or resume points. Example: If asking "should I?", answer is no. Ineffable connection > checklist.
Unity Drive: Love, art, science, mysticism all seek unity/connection. Example: Bohr's "infinite lost" quote; science uniting theories; art connecting emotions; love uniting partners.
Decision Heuristics: When stuck: 1) If undecided (on change), answer is NO. 2) Choose path more painful short-term. 3) Choose path leading to more long-term peace (equanimity). Example: Naval's personal rules for hard choices.
The Big Three Decisions: Focus decision energy on: Who you're with, What you do, Where you live. Example: These determine most of life's trajectory; people often decide frivolously.
Starting Over is Key: Success often requires the willingness to abandon sunk costs, go back down the mountain, and start again. Example: Difference between successful and unsuccessful. Alexander cutting Gordian Knot.
Don't Take Self Seriously: Seriousness limits freedom, spontaneity, happiness. Remember you're still the kid inside. Example: Fame traps you into seriousness. Naval seeing his son as nearly his equal.
Past Advice Still Relevant: Advice you'd give your younger self is often the advice you still need now. Example: Naval's "be less emotional" applies today.
Understanding > Discipline (Mental): True understanding changes behavior permanently and effortlessly; discipline forces it. Example: Seeing truth (theft, health risk) causes instant change vs. forcing habits.
Unteachable Lessons: Core life wisdom often must be learned firsthand despite warnings; we resist trite advice until experienced. Example: Chris's essay points (money/fame ≠ happiness, etc.). Context makes lessons stick.
Seeming vs. Being Wise: Avoid performing wisdom (jargon, memorization); cultivate deep understanding. Example: Charlatans use complexity; Podcast Chris performance vs. genuine insight.
Spending Wealth Wisely: Best use: Reinvest in own ventures/mission. Worst: Flashy consumption. Example: Elon reinvesting; Naval funding own startup. "Flies, floats, fornicates" warning.
Contextual Expertise: Deep knowledge (like business analysis) is highly contextual; abstract principles are limited. Example: Naval analyzing specific businesses vs. general wealth advice.
Memorization = Lack of Understanding: If you need to memorize, you don't truly understand. Understanding allows re-deriving from principles. Example: ChatGPT memorizes, doesn't understand.
Philosophy from Mastery: Deep pursuit of any subject leads to philosophy (generalizable truths). Example: Finding unity in variety through depth.
Philosophy Evolves: Science and technology advance philosophical understanding. Example: Cosmology, evolution, computation change philosophical frameworks. Moral philosophy evolves (e.g., slavery).
Resolve Paradoxes by Level: Philosophical paradoxes (free will, meaning) often arise from answering at a different scale than asked. Example: Free will exists for the individual asking, not "for the universe." Meaning exists now for you, not for the heat death universe.
Culture/Coordination: Less laissez-faire now; culture/religion are vital coordination mechanisms for high-trust society. Example: Libertarianism alone fails due to coordination problems. Societal breakdown without shared rules.
IYI Child Rearing: Beware "Intellectual Yet Idiot" science in parenting; trust instincts tempered with real knowledge. Example: Questioning co-sleeping bans, cry-it-out, formula prevalence based on weak/misapplied science. Teach kids germ theory.
Fertility Decline Nuance: Declining fertility is largely choice-driven, not necessarily a crisis; slow-moving problems often self-correct via incentives. Example: Malthusian fears flipped; Adams Law. Potential for kids to become more valuable.
Kids Bring Meaning: Kids enhance life and provide profound meaning, overriding temporary happiness dips. Example: Parents rarely regret having kids. Pets as surrogate.
Parenting Goal: Agency: Primary goal beyond love/self-esteem is preserving child's agency; raise wolves, not domesticated dogs. Example: Avoid "beating agency out" through over-parenting. "Quick to learn, hard to kill."
Future of Warfare: Drones: Warfare's future is autonomous drones/bullets, making traditional forces obsolete. Example: End state is autonomous bullets fighting each other.
GLP-1 Breakthrough: GLP-1s are miracle drugs with benefits far beyond weight loss (addiction, anti-aging, disease prevention). Demand will be massive. Example: Comparison to antibiotics; potential to bend healthcare cost curve. Pushback comes from status threat/incentive bias.
Getting Past Past: Skillfully process past trauma to discard it, not dwell or form identity around it. Cut the Gordian knot. Example: Naval's approach - focus on future success left no time for past burdens.
Attention is Currency: Your attention is your most valuable, finite resource. Spend it consciously. Example: More fundamental than time (which can be wasted without attention). News media hijacks attention.
Loser Advantage: Starting disadvantaged can build drive, but shouldn't be artificially imposed. Example: Surf becoming aristocrat won't make his kids surfs again. Cultivate gratitude instead.
Scaled Responsibility: Capability implies responsibility. Use resources to care for expanding circles (self -> family -> tribe -> world). Earns status/respect. Example: Alpha male eats last; lazy capable man is societal negative.

Alan Turing
- Analysis of Alan Turing
- Key Philosophical Ideas and Principles
- The Turing Machine
- Turing proposed the concept of a universal machine that could perform any computation, revolutionizing the understanding of algorithms and computation. This idea, published in his seminal paper "On Computable Numbers," laid the groundwork for modern computer science.
- Artificial Intelligence and the Imitation Game
- In his 1950 paper "Computing Machinery and Intelligence," Turing introduced the concept of the imitation game (now known as the Turing Test), which proposed that a machine could be considered intelligent if it could convincingly mimic human thought processes in a conversation. This idea challenged traditional notions of intelligence and has been central to debates about AI.
- Biological and Chemical Processes
- Turing also explored mathematical biology, particularly morphogenesis, proposing that chemical reactions could explain biological patterns, a concept that was ahead of its time when he first proposed it.
- The Turing Machine
- Major Contributions and Impact
- Cryptanalysis and World War II
- Turing played a crucial role in breaking the German Enigma code at Bletchley Park during World War II, which significantly aided the Allied victory. His work on the Bombe machine was instrumental in decoding thousands of enemy messages.
- Computer Science and Artificial Intelligence
- As a pioneer in computer science, Turing's work on the theoretical foundations of computing and his conceptualization of a universal machine laid the groundwork for modern AI and computer design.
- Mathematics and Logic
- His work on the Entscheidungsproblem (decision problem) and the development of Turing machines provided fundamental insights into the limits of computation and the nature of algorithms.
- Cryptanalysis and World War II
- Notable Controversies, Criticisms, or Strategic Mistakes
- Persecution for Homosexuality
- Perhaps the most significant personal and professional controversy Turing faced was his prosecution for "gross indecency" due to his homosexuality, which was illegal in Britain at the time. He was sentenced to chemical castration as an alternative to prison, a treatment that likely contributed to his later depression and death.
- Lack of Recognition During His Lifetime
- Much of Turing's work was classified due to the Official Secrets Act, which meant that he received little public recognition for his contributions during his lifetime.
- Persecution for Homosexuality
- Impact of Mistakes or Controversies on Work or Reputation
- Delayed Recognition
- The lack of immediate recognition for his work during his lifetime meant that his full impact was only acknowledged posthumously. His contributions to AI, computer science, and cryptography are now widely recognized, but this came after significant personal struggles.
- Public Apology and Pardon
- The UK government's official apology for Turing's treatment and his subsequent pardon in 2013 reflect a societal shift towards recognizing and rectifying past injustices. This has further cemented Turing's status as a national hero and a symbol of the fight for LGBTQ+ rights.
- Legacy and Influence
- Despite the personal hardships he faced, Turing's ideas have had a profound and lasting impact on technology and society. His work on AI, cryptography, and computer science continues to influence innovation and research today.

Aristotle (384–322 BCE)
Analysis of Aristotle (384–322 BCE)
- Key Philosophical Ideas and Principles
- Function Argument: Aristotle argues that the good for human beings involves fulfilling their unique function, which is the activity of the rational part of the soul in accordance with virtue. This is central to his concept of eudaimonia (often translated as happiness or flourishing), which he sees as a state of well-being achieved through living a virtuous life.
- Virtues: Aristotle emphasizes the importance of both moral virtues (like courage and temperance) and intellectual virtues (such as wisdom). He believes that virtues are habits or dispositions that lead to a good life.
- Teleology: Aristotle's philosophy is teleological, meaning he sees things as having inherent purposes or ends. For example, the purpose of an acorn is to grow into an oak tree.
- Logical Methodology: He founded formal logic and introduced concepts like deductive and inductive reasoning, significantly impacting the development of logical inquiry.
- Major Contributions and Impact
- Ethics and Political Theory: His works on ethics, such as the Nicomachean Ethics, remain influential in philosophy. His political theory, as seen in Politics, has shaped Western political thought.
- Biology and Zoology: Aristotle's detailed descriptions of over 500 species and his systematic approach to biology were groundbreaking and remained unmatched for centuries.
- Logic and Philosophy of Science: His development of formal logic has been foundational for Western philosophy, and his approach to scientific inquiry emphasized observation and empirical evidence.
- Notable Controversies, Criticisms, or Strategic Mistakes
- Critique of Plato's Theory of Forms: Aristotle disagreed with Plato's theory of Forms, arguing that it failed to explain the nature of change and particularity.
- Teleology and Modern Science: Aristotle's teleological views have been criticized by modern scientists who prefer mechanistic explanations over purposeful ones.
- Biological Observations: Some of Aristotle's biological observations, while groundbreaking for his time, have been shown to be inaccurate or based on superstition.
- Impact of Controversies on Work or Reputation
- Enduring Influence: Despite criticisms, Aristotle's contributions remain foundational in many fields, with his ideas continuing to be studied and debated.
- Evolution of Thought: His critiques of Plato's ideas and his own biological inaccuracies have driven the evolution of philosophical and scientific thought over centuries.
- Modern Relevance: Aristotle's emphasis on virtue ethics and his teleological approach continue to influence contemporary ethics and philosophy of science discussions.
- Views on Technology, Innovation, and Society
- Teleology and Purpose: His concept of inherent purposes can inform discussions about the goals and ethics of technological innovation.
- Virtue Ethics: Aristotle's emphasis on virtues like wisdom and justice can guide societal discussions on the ethical use of technology and its impact on human well-being.
- Philosophy of Science: His methodological approach to science emphasizes empirical observation and reasoning, principles that remain vital in technological and scientific advancement.
- Key Philosophical Ideas and Principles
While Aristotle did not address technology directly, his broader philosophical framework provides a rich context for examining the role of technology in society.
Diogenes of Sinope (c. 412–323 BCE)
- Overview of Diogenes of Sinope
- Key Philosophical Ideas and Principles
- Cynicism and Materialism: Diogenes advocated for a life of simplicity and virtue, rejecting material wealth and societal norms. He famously lived in a large ceramic jar (pithos) in Athens, symbolizing his detachment from worldly possessions.
- Return to Nature: Diogenes emphasized living in harmony with nature and rejecting artificial social constructs. His philosophy promoted a form of cultural relativism, viewing the world as his home and proclaiming himself a "citizen of the world" (kosmopolitēs).
- Autarky and Self-Sufficiency: He believed in achieving independence from external influences, focusing on personal virtue and self-control. This is reflected in his statement, "The ability to be rich without having a single obol," highlighting the value of living simply and being content with little.
- Major Contributions and Impact
- Founding Cynicism: Diogenes' radical lifestyle and teachings laid the groundwork for Cynicism, influencing philosophers like Crates of Thebes and Menippus.
- Cosmopolitanism: His concept of being a "citizen of the world" introduced early ideas of cosmopolitanism, challenging traditional notions of nationality and loyalty.
- Social Critique: Through his actions and dialogues, Diogenes critiqued societal norms and values, encouraging people to question authority and conventions.
- Notable Controversies, Criticisms, or Strategic Mistakes
- Social Scandals: Diogenes was infamous for his public displays of defiance against social norms, such as masturbating in public or spitting on people, which outraged many.
- Radical Behavior: His extreme asceticism and confrontational methods led some, like Plato, to describe him as "Socrates gone mad," highlighting the controversial nature of his approach.
- Involvement in Defacing Currency: The initial scandal that led to his exile also marked him as a troublemaker in the eyes of many, though this act was later interpreted as a metaphor for his broader critique of societal values.
- Impact of Controversies on Work and Reputation
- Enduring Legacy: Despite controversies, Diogenes' radical life and teachings have made him a legendary figure in philosophy. His emphasis on simplicity and virtue continues to inspire philosophical discussions about materialism and societal norms.
- Cynical Tradition: The Cynical school that he helped establish influenced Stoicism and other philosophical movements, demonstrating the lasting impact of his ideas.
- Symbolic Figure: His actions and quotes have become symbols of philosophical defiance and critique, ensuring that Diogenes remains a pivotal figure in the history of philosophy.
